Jaime Escalante
Jaime Alfonso Escalante Gutiérrez (December 31, 1930 – March 30, 2010) was a Bolivian-American educator known for teaching students calculus from 1974 to 1991 at Garfield High School in East Los Angeles. Escalante was the subject of the 1988 film ''Stand and Deliver'', in which he is portrayed by Edward James Olmos.In 1993, the asteroid 5095 Escalante was named after him. Provided by Wikipedia
